- W646405732 abstract "Transport models are used to estimate the expected effects of traffic policy measures – such as infrastructure building and upgrading or the introduction of a highway toll – on the users of a transport system. The results of transport models are a necessary input for cost-benefit-analyses. In passenger transport modeling, the activity-based approach links peoples’ daily behavior schedules with their movements through time and space. Traffic – as a macroscopic phenomenon – can so be explained as the resulting sum of many individual decisions. In the modeling of freight transport, the state-of-the-art method still is the aggregate or functional approach, which concentrates on regions/traffic cells and indicators (such as the value added by economic sector and region) instead of individual logistical decisions. The transports are losing their relation to the responsible decision-makers. There is still a lack of suitable actor-based micro-models in order to adequately model the freight transport system. Having a microscopic modeling base for the goods transport would be a significant improvement for transport forecasts and the assessment of policy measures. This paper describes the some points for a microscopic modeling of the freight transport: The use of available data and the mapping of multi-agent decisions in freight transport. The simulation interLOG uses elements of actor-based programming and constraint logic programming (CLP) methods in order to model the generation and the operation of freight transport. It is especially designed for modeling the impact of information and communication technologies on transport decisions. The paper focuses on the description of market structures and behavior patterns." @default.
